Test plan — replacing the Brindle homegrown job queue with Quillstack.

Scope: enqueue/dequeue parity, retry semantics, dead-letter behavior, graceful drain during deploys. Out of scope: scheduling cron jobs (phase two). Run the parity harness against both queues with identical payloads; diff outcomes. Expect at-least-once delivery on Quillstack, so dedupe assertions must tolerate replays. Load test at 2x peak from the Marrowfield traffic capture. The harness authenticates to the Quillstack staging broker with a bearer token, namely:

login token, yajeg-fawif: eyJhbGciOiJIUzI1NiIsInR5cCI6IkpXVCJ9.eyJzdWIiOiIEdPQYnZXaZIn0.HSRTnYZBx0Qc

**Q: How do undo and redo work in Sketchgrove, and what data do they retain?**

Undo and redo in the Sketchgrove diagram editor are backed by an in-memory command stack of up to 200 operations per session. The stack never leaves the browser and is cleared on tab close; nothing is persisted server-side, so deleted shape contents are not recoverable from our infrastructure. Collaborative sessions replicate operations but each client keeps its own stack. The full threat-model notes and data-retention analysis are on the internal page below.

operations page: https://confluence.lumicsys.internal/projects/display/projects/display

Idempotency keys look right for Paylock retries. Keys derive from order ID plus attempt window, stored with TTL longer than the max retry horizon — good. One nit: dedupe lookup should happen before auth, not after, or we double-charge on gateway timeouts. Fixed in the last commit. Safe to include in the cut. Retry and TTL tuning constants for this release are below.

tuning constants:
RATE_LIMITS = {
    "zorael": 10,
    "oliix": 1,
    "holix": 2,
    "quenix": 10,
}